  • Tabitha's (Erin Murphy) toy flying saucer is turned into a real one by Aunt Clara (Marion Lorne).
    From Season 4 Episode 30 'Samantha's Secret Saucer' - While trying to retrieve Tabitha's toy flying saucer, Aunt Clara summons a real flying saucer complete with an alien crew.

    ABOUT BEWITCHED: United by love, Darrin and Samantha Stephens (Dick York and Elizabeth Montgomery) may look like a classic American couple, but they have a secret that distinguishes them from their suburban neighbors - ad executive Darrin (Dick York) is a mortal, but Samantha (Elizabeth Montgomery) is a beautiful witch.
